The annual Dawson County Junior Livestock Show begins Wednesday and doesn’t end until the animal auction Saturday at the LeeRoy Colgan Fair Barn. A total of 76 exhibitors are expected to show about 250 animals. Last year’s show brought in 83 exhibitors with 300 animals and made $240,000 at auction, said John Farris, treasurer of the Dawson County Livestock Association (DCLA). “I think the show’s going to go great,” said Kanyon Brown, DCLA president. “We’re set, ready to go in providing the kids of Dawson County with a great experience and helping them with their projects.
